Electron-phonon interaction and Raman linewidth in superconducting fullerides

We propose a microscopic theory of the interaction between long-wave molecular phonons and electrons in fullerides in the presence of disorder. Phonon relaxation rate and frequency renormalization are discussed. Finite electronic bandwidth reduces phonon relaxation rate at $q=0$. Electron-phonon coupling constants with molecular modes in fullerides are estimated. The results are in good agreement with photoemission experiments.
